Job description
We are seeking an AWS/Java/ETL Developer specializing in data modernization using cloud solutions on AWS. The ideal candidate will have 8-10 years of software development experience with strong skills in Java, AWS services, ETL processes, database technologies, and cloud-based application development. This role involves designing, developing, testing, and maintaining cloud-native applications and data solutions while collaborating with technical teams and business stakeholders., * Collaborate with stakeholders to gather requirements and propose modernization strategies
- Design, develop, and test Java-based cloud-native applications and backend systems
- Design, build, and maintain ETL pipelines
- Analyze data models and business requirements
- Perform data validation to ensure accuracy and integrity
- Validate backend logic and data processing
- Collaborate with developers and business analysts to understand data requirements and ensure test coverage
- Utilize AWS services within application architecture
- Develop, test, debug, and deliver solutions using best practices
- Participate in code reviews and ensure security best practices
- Maintain clean and efficient code
- Monitor application performance and optimize for cost, security, and reliability
- Identify, analyze, and resolve technical issues and challenges
- Ensure adherence to standards and best practices
- Work with product managers, business stakeholders, and team members to refine requirements and deliver solutions
Requirements
- 8+ years of software development experience
- Experience modernizing legacy applications, including refactoring and migrating applications to cloud environments
- Experience utilizing AWS services and related components for building enterprise-level Data Lakes
- Strong experience with Java, J2EE, Java Spring Framework, and Hibernate
- Experience working with transactional or relational database management systems (RDBMS)
- Experience with DevOps practices and automation tools
- Strong SQL skills including complex queries, database relationships, debugging, and performance tuning
- Hands-on experience with cloud-based ETL tools
- Understanding of data modeling
- Experience with Agile/Scrum Framework environments
Preferred Skills
- Experience with data analytics tools such as Power BI or AWS QuickSight
- Experience with additional ETL tools
